import java.awt.*; import javax.swing.*; public class LargeUlamSpiral extends JPanel { public LargeUlamSpiral() { setPreferredSize(new Dimension(605, 605)); setBackground(Color.white); } private boolean isPrime(int n) { if (n <= 2 || n % 2 == 0) return n == 2; for (int i = 3; i * i <= n; i += 2) if (n % i == 0) return false; return true; } @Override public void paintComponent(Graphics gg) { super.paintComponent(gg); Graphics2D g = (Graphics2D) gg; g.setRenderingHint(RenderingHints.KEY_ANTIALIASING, RenderingHints.VALUE_ANTIALIAS_ON); g.setColor(getForeground()); double angle = 0.0; int x = 300, y = 300, dx = 1, dy = 0; for (int i = 1, step = 1, turn = 1; i < 40_000; i++) { if (isPrime(i)) g.fillRect(x, y, 2, 2); x += dx * 3; y += dy * 3; if (i == turn) { angle += 90.0; if ((dx == 0 && dy == -1) || (dx == 0 && dy == 1)) step++; turn += step; dx = (int) Math.cos(Math.toRadians(angle)); dy = (int) Math.sin(Math.toRadians(-angle)); } } } public static void main(String[] args) { SwingUtilities.invokeLater(() -> { JFrame f = new JFrame(); f.setDefaultCloseOperation(JFrame.EXIT_ON_CLOSE); f.setTitle("Large Ulam Spiral"); f.setResizable(false); f.add(new LargeUlamSpiral(), BorderLayout.CENTER); f.pack(); f.setLocationRelativeTo(null); f.setVisible(true); }); } }
